Visualizzazione dei risultati da 1 a 7 su 7
  1. #1

    problemi upload - script in timeout?

    Ho creato un semplice form per l'upload di file in uno spazio web, a me funziona benissimo, mentre a chi lo ha testato dà spesso problemi.
    Io però, non avendo una connessione veloce, ho testato l'upload con file fino ad 1M di peso, mentre gli altri, provando con file più grossi, hanno riscontrato questi problemi.
    Dato che nello script non ho messo limiti di dimensione, da cosa può dipendere?
    Può essere che la connessione vada in timeout?
    O può essere qualche impostazione del php.ini?
    Io non posso accedere direttamente al php.ini, ma posso vedere la configurazione con phpinfo()... Cosa devo controllare?

  2. #2
    Utente di HTML.it L'avatar di gianiaz
    Registrato dal
    May 2001
    Messaggi
    8,027
    post_max_size
    upload_max_filesize


  3. #3
    allora, post_max_size è 8M e upload_max_size è 2M.. e il file che non è stato caricato era di 1,5M..
    i valori sono netti o arrotondati? e con POST si intende la somma di tutti i campi del POST? mentre con upload? cosa si intende? il singolo file o tutti i file caricati in quel momento?

  4. #4
    Utente di HTML.it L'avatar di gianiaz
    Registrato dal
    May 2001
    Messaggi
    8,027
    Originariamente inviato da elysaweb
    allora, post_max_size è 8M e upload_max_size è 2M.. e il file che non è stato caricato era di 1,5M..
    i valori sono netti o arrotondati? e con POST si intende la somma di tutti i campi del POST? mentre con upload? cosa si intende? il singolo file o tutti i file caricati in quel momento?
    post_max_size è il totale massimo (ad esempio se hai più campi file in un solo form).
    upload_max_size è il massimo per singolo file.

    Altri problemi potrebbero essere dovuti effettivamente al timeout, settato tramite la direttiva del php.ini max_execution_time.

    Questa direttiva può essere cambiata con http://fr.php.net/manual/en/function.set-time-limit.php

    ciao

  5. #5
    max_execution_time è uguale a 30, ma cosa si intende, secondi o minuti? credo che siano minuti, e in questo caso sono più che sufficienti...
    eliminato anche questo problema, cosa può essere?

  6. #6
    Utente di HTML.it L'avatar di gianiaz
    Registrato dal
    May 2001
    Messaggi
    8,027
    Originariamente inviato da elysaweb
    max_execution_time è uguale a 30, ma cosa si intende, secondi o minuti? credo che siano minuti, e in questo caso sono più che sufficienti...
    eliminato anche questo problema, cosa può essere?
    no invece sono secondi, e potrebbe proprio essere quello il problema...

  7. #7
    Originariamente inviato da gianiaz
    no invece sono secondi, e potrebbe proprio essere quello il problema...
    ti ringrazio, ho provato a settare il time limit a 0, ora vediamo se dà ancora errori

    ciao

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.